traceroute ipv6
Use the traceroute ipv6 command to determine the path and measure the
transit delay to another device in the network. The transit delays are
measured for each hop in the network.
Syntax
traceroute ipv6 {ipv6-address|hostname} [count 1-10] [init-ttl 1-255]
[interval 1-60] [max-fail 0-255] [max-ttl 1-255] [port 1-65535] [size 0-
39936] [source {ipv6-address | loopback loopback-id| vlan vlan-id}]
• ipv6-address | hostname—The target IP address or host to ping.
• out-of-band—Send the ping over the out-of-band interface.
• vlan-id—The VLAN over which to send the echo request.
• loopback-id—Use the source address from the selected loopback. (Range
0-7)
• count—The number of echo request packets to send for each ttl value.
(Range 1-10. Default 3).
